Repario was created through the integration of Teris, Elijah, Meta-e, and Modus by an experienced team with a shared vision for a renewed market focus on client-centered service.
NEW CITY, NY / ACCESSWIRE / March 20, 2023 / Repario, a new eDiscovery and digital forensics company, has integrated four eDiscovery service providers, Teris, Modus, Elijah, and Meta-e, to scale their dedicated levels of client service. These companies each bring a unique skillset that is highly accretive to the others and together will deliver all services across the litigation and investigation lifecycles. The strategic partnership between JLL Partners and the Repario leadership team, focuses on driving the company to the forefront of client service.
'This merger unites some of the industry's most prestigious thought and service leaders, creating a powerhouse team that can provide unparalleled, end-to-end eDiscovery solutions,' said Dave Deppe, CEO of Repario. 'Our mission is to deliver what everyone wants but few truly have: a happy team and satisfied clients.'
With an understanding of the critical importance of accuracy, security, and timely delivery in the eDiscovery process, Repario is committed to providing the highest service and support. To that end, Repario has attained SOC2, ISO27001, and FedRAMP (JAB) certifications. Notably, Repario is one of only five eDiscovery companies with FedRAMP certification and the only one with JAB.
Repario's experienced professionals possess the expertise and knowledge to handle every aspect of eDiscovery, from data collection and processing to document review and production. Utilizing the latest technology and tools, Repario ensures that all data is processed quickly and accurately while state-of-the-art security measures protect sensitive information.
